Cam Lo district has 20,099 hectares of forest and forestry planning land, of which 18,954 hectares are forest land. Recently, Cam Lo district People's Committee has directed functional agencies, local authorities, and forest owners to strengthen forest protection measures, strictly manage forest areas and forestry land, promote forest development; prevent hot spots of deforestation and forest encroachment and promptly and strictly handle violations of forestry and land laws in the area.

In order to improve the effectiveness and efficiency of state management of forest protection and development, every year, Cam Lo district focuses on perfecting the steering committee of the sustainable forestry development program at all levels, assigning clear tasks, reviewing and supplementing plans for forest protection management, forest fire prevention and fighting in line with reality. Strengthening propaganda to raise awareness and responsibility of cadres, party members and people of all walks of life in forest management and protection, land management, and handling illegal deforestation and encroachment of forest land.
Focusing on coordination between military forces, police, forest rangers, and local authorities in forest protection, forest fire prevention and fighting as well as strengthening coordination between agencies in the district-level internal affairs sector has brought about many positive results. The entire existing natural forest area is basically well managed and protected, there are no hot spots of deforestation or encroachment of natural forests for afforestation; forest fires are detected early, and forces are mobilized to extinguish them promptly, thus affecting forest resources insignificantly.
Forest development work has been implemented with attention by all levels, sectors and forest owners. People have focused on selecting forestry tree varieties of origin, investing in intensive cultivation to improve productivity and quality of planted forests, contributing to bringing forest cover to 51.1% in 2023.
Currently, Cam Lo district is directing relevant agencies to coordinate in reviewing and integrating information on forests and forest land into provincial planning; strictly controlling the conversion of forest use purposes to other purposes. In 2023, there will be 2 new groups of projects in the district related to the conversion of forest use purposes, which are the resettlement area project serving the Van Ninh - Cam Lo section project of the North - South Eastern Expressway construction project in the period of 2021 - 2025; the Cam Hieu Industrial Cluster technical infrastructure investment project. In the district, there is no situation of taking advantage of the conversion of forest use purposes to illegally destroy forests.
Along with performing well the state management of forest protection and development, Cam Lo district focuses on directing the improvement of the efficiency of forestry land use and decentralizing state management responsibilities at the commune level according to the provisions of the Forestry Law.
For natural forests, in 2023, the Provincial Sustainable Forestry Development Program supported 100,000 VND/ha, the North Central Region Greenhouse Gas Emission Reduction Payment Program supported 126,000 VND/ha, with a total cost of 264 million VND. For production forests, in 2023, the whole district will exploit about 2,200 hectares, with an estimated income of 220 billion VND.
After exploitation, people are encouraged to replant intensive forests, large timber forests, using quality seed sources suitable for the land such as hybrid acacia BV10, BV33, etc. to increase productivity and quality of planted forests. Implement joint ventures and investment linkages in forest planting and forest product processing between enterprises with financial and technical potential and forestry production cooperatives and households to promote forestry production development, exploit and effectively use the potential of forestry land.
Regarding the prevention of encroachment and forest land encroachment, currently, Cam Lo district is actively coordinating with relevant departments and branches and directing the People's Committees of communes to focus on resolving the disputed forest land area between households in Cam Tuyen and Cam Chinh communes and the Road 9 Forestry One Member Co., Ltd.; the forest land area is handed over by organizations to the locality for management, but in reality, most of the area has been illegally encroached and occupied before the handover.
The District People's Committee has actively directed relevant sectors and localities to strictly manage the land fund received and transferred from the Road 9 Forestry One Member Co., Ltd., and at the same time widely announce the declaration and registration of land use on mass media, classify local forest land owners, and develop a land allocation plan to submit to competent authorities for approval to ensure fairness and reasonableness.
It can be affirmed that the effective implementation of policies, programs and projects to protect and develop forests, ensuring livelihoods in Cam Lo district has limited the situation of encroachment, forest encroachment and law violations by people within the forest boundaries, especially protective forests and special-use forests. Forest areas and forest land have been organized and managed in accordance with the planning approved by competent authorities. The effectiveness of management and use of forestry land has been increasingly improved, and the lives of people working in the forest have been increasingly improved.
Up to now, there have been no hot spots of deforestation and illegal logging. This is the basis for Cam Lo district to continue directing the strengthening of the role and responsibility of forest owners in managing and protecting the assigned forest area and forest land; mobilizing many resources to support the community, households, and people living near the forest to increase income, improve life, and limit the situation of encroachment and forest damage in the coming time.
